Output 4c63d8ae23e29c67d56c364045f1a4ef58d78e670c39d68303b3d7c15c466a1a:22

value
799783
script pubkey
OP_0 OP_PUSHBYTES_20 4039028ec61da3403ea57d449a34687c37b7f0f6
address
bc1qgqus9rkxrk35q04904zf5drg0smm0u8kskfxe9
transaction
4c63d8ae23e29c67d56c364045f1a4ef58d78e670c39d68303b3d7c15c466a1a
confirmations
275278
spent
true